解决方案

目前,几乎所有的网络视频纪录设备有能力在传输流媒体。但在因特网上实时同步传输视频流依然有有很多的挑战。 一些因素仍然制约着流媒体的普及:例如为实现有限带宽的广域网中实时传输高压缩比的音视频流,发展和使用了许多新中间层协议和端口,而这些流媒体往往无法穿越网络间的防火墙,此外在不同设备的客户端,需要安装专有的应用(程序)去浏览和回放视频文件。

长河视频系统公司致力于新一代的NVR软件解决方案,使用任何通用网络浏览器作为客户端浏览软件,同时提供统一开放的控制和标准的流媒体接口,便与其它网络系统的集成,和客户端应用程序开发。

 

解决方案:

dvr_flowchart

  • 通用的网络浏览器既是客户端程序,例如运行在任意设备上的Firefox, Chrome, Safari, Mobile Safari or Chrome , Internet Explorer 10
  • 作为嵌入视频子系统,可无缝地与其它系统和应用集成。
  • 采用最新的HTML5 – websocket技术实现多通道实时流媒体HTTP 传输。
  • 支持RTSP/RTP 流媒体传输。
  • 多种视频(H264/MPEG4/MPEG) 和音频编码选择。
  • 多种开放的影像文件格式:  例如纪录MJPG 的AVI文件,存储H264的MP4文件,以及原始的视频文件如  H264 .
  • 远程的设备管理通过web UI, 如更改NVR的设置,磁盘和文件管理,固件更新等等。
  • 使用网络浏览器的插件实现录像文件的回放,如MP4,  AVI 文件的回放。
  • 支持多种录像模式:手动/自动 (预设日期和时间), 传感器(报警)输入和运动识别触发。
  • 模块化的程序设计方便在不同的系统平台上移植,如 HI35xx and DM6467。

软件框架:

Software_architecture

绿色模块 – 客户化的NVR解决方案。

关于 NVR 1.0 (2016/09/07):

NVR 1.0 完全采用c 语言编写,它包括一个支持SSL连接的BOA嵌入Web服务器,NTP/FTP/MAIL/磁盘管理等,详细信息请参考 NVR版本信息

  • 软件栈小:   NVR连同内核,加载程序以及文件系统都可以放进8 MB的闪存(flash)中.
  • 双备份的参数存储:NVR 管理两种不同格式的设备参数:文本 和二进制。只要一方工作就可以恢复另一方的数据。
  • 可选择不同的存储媒体:录像文件可以存在硬盘,SD卡,或则U盘中。

应用实例:

  1.   8 路 D1 NVR (CPU: Hi3515, A/V codec: TW2868).
  2. 4 路 D1 NVR ( CPU: Hi3515, A/V codec: NVP1114A)
  3.  4 路 D1 NVR (CPU: Hi3515, A/V codec: TW28686)
  4.  高清NVR (CPU: TI DaVinci™ DM6467)